Mr. Dykes passed away Saturday, Dec. 25, 2004 in Beauregard Memorial Hospital in DeRidder.
He is survived by wife of DeRidder; son and wife of DeRidder; two granddaughters of DeRidder; two sisters; numerous nieces and nephews, two special brothers-in-law of Dallas and of Lewisville, NC; two special sisters-in-law of Houston and of DeRidder.
Mr. Dykes is preceded in death by his parents, one brother and two sisters.
Mr. Dykes retired as Staff Sergeant from the U.S. Army after 17 years having served in Korea and two terms in Vietnam where he received the Bronze Star. He also retired from the Beauregard Parish Sheriff's Department after 12 years due to his health. He was a member of Unity Baptist Church and a member of VFW Post #3619
Services were under the direction of Hixson Funeral Home of DeRidder
